Anticorpos Anti-Gangliosídeos em Pacientes com Síndrome de Guillain-Barré Associado à Infecção pelo Vírus Zika no Brasil

Abstract

A infecção pelo vírus zika está associada ao desenvolvimento da Síndrome de Guillain-Barré (SGB), uma doença autoimune neurológica causada pelo reconhecimento imune de gangliosídeos e outros componentes nas membranas das células neuronais. Utilizando ELISA de alto rendimento, analisamos o perfil de anticorpos anti-glicolipídeos, incluindo gangliosídeos, de amostras de plasma de pacientes com infecções por zika associadas ou não à SGB em Salvador, Bahia, Brasil. Observamos que os pacientes infectados com o zika vírus que desenvolvem SGB apresentam níveis mais altos de anticorpos antigangliosídeos quando comparados com pacientes infectados com zika sem SGB. Também observamos que um amplo repertório de gangliosídeos foi direcionado por auto anticorpos anti IgM e IgG nesses pacientes. Como o vírus zika infecta neurônios, que contêm gangliosídeos de membrana, a apresentação antigênica dessas células infectadas pode estimular os autoanticorpos anti-gangliosídeos observados, sugerindo que os autoanticorpos induzidos diretamente pela infecção podem levar ao desenvolvimento de SGB. Nossos resultados estabelecem, coletivamente, uma ligação entre anticorpos antigangliosídeos e SGB associado ao zika vírus. Resumo do Artigo: Rivera-Correa J, de Siqueira IC, Mota S, do Rosário MS, Pereira de Jesus PA, Alcantara LCJ, et al. Anti-ganglioside antibodies in patients with zika virus infectionassociated Guillain-Barré Syndrome in Brazil. PLoS Negl Trop Dis. 2019;13(9):e0007695. https://doi.org/10.1371/journal.pntd.0007695.
